About Hitchcock

Public education in Hitchcock, South Dakota runs across 1 schools that educates roughly 116 students. By footprint, Hitchcock sits in the small bracket.

Per-campus enrollment runs near 116, lower than the state mean of about 208.

Five-year track record. Combined enrollment now sits at 116 students, grew 17% from the 99 reported in SY 2017-18.
